Bellan House PE Co-ordinator

Mr Jonathan Miles has been appointed to the newly constructed role of Bellan House Physical Education Co-ordinator. His excellent work ethic and his ability to forge extremely positive relationships with young people made him an ideal choice.

The role has been introduced to maximise participation in sport across all age ranges within the prep school and to establish a strong sporting presence as a direct link between parents, staff and the PE department.

Mr Miles will be take charge of implementing the school’s Olympic action plan over lunch breaks this term, organising inter school fixtures as well as co-ordinating the extra-curricular sporting programme for Bellan House.

He will play a crucial role in developing pupils’ motor skills and introduce structured competitive situations allowing teamwork skills including leadership and communication to be demonstrated.

Mr Miles has been a popular cricket coach and PE teacher at the Senior School for some time and is also a professional cricketer. In the short time since he has joined Bellan House, there is a positive buzz in Junior Sports and pupils are responding to the departments renewed dynamism and energy. Mr Miles is on hand to provide parents, staff and pupils with information regarding all upcoming and important events such as Sports Day, the Triathlon and summer sport camps.
